Thief caught, 9 stolen mobiles, laptop recovered

Accused is a native of Moradabad district in UP

A team of the Crime Branch-26 has arrested a notorious thief and recovered nine stolen mobile phones and one laptop from him.

On September 13, the police received a complaint. The victim reported that someone had stolen his mobile phone from his bag while he was working at Agrawal Bhawan, Sector 16, on September 5. A case of theft was registered at the Sector 14 police station and investigation launched.

During the course of investigation, the police acted promptly on secret information and arrested Akram, alias Altaf (33), a native of Moradabad district in UP, at present residing as a tenant in Budhanpur, Panchkula.

During the accused’s interrogation, the police recovered a total of nine stolen mobile phones and one laptop from him. Meanwhile, the accused was produced before the court along with the stolen goods today. The Judge sent him to judicial custody.
